Frequently Asked Questions About Insulation in Everton

Get answers to common questions about insulation services in Everton, Arkansas.

1What is the recommended insulation R-value for my attic in Everton, Arkansas?

For our climate zone (Zone 3), the U.S. Department of Energy recommends an attic insulation R-value of R38 to R60. Given Everton's hot, humid summers and occasionally cold winters, aiming for the higher end of that range (R49-R60) is wise for optimal energy efficiency and comfort year-round. This level helps keep heat out in summer and retain warmth in winter, directly impacting your utility bills.

2Are there any local Arkansas rebates or incentives for upgrading my home's insulation?

Yes, Arkansas residents can benefit from the Entergy Arkansas and SWEPCO (Southwestern Electric Power Co.) Home Energy Improvement programs, which offer rebates for adding insulation to attics and floors. Additionally, the federal Inflation Reduction Act provides tax credits for qualified insulation upgrades. It's best to check the specific requirements with your local utility provider and consult with your insulation contractor about qualifying materials and installations.

3How do I choose a reliable insulation contractor serving the Everton community?

Look for a licensed, insured contractor with specific experience in the humid Arkansas climate. Ask for local references in Boone County or nearby areas, verify they understand local building codes, and ensure they provide a detailed written estimate that includes the type, R-value, and square footage of material. A reputable local provider will also offer a thorough assessment of your home's specific air sealing and moisture control needs.

4I have an older home in Everton. Should I be concerned about moisture or existing insulation like vermiculite?

Absolutely. Moisture control is critical due to our high humidity; improper insulation can trap moisture and lead to mold or structural damage. Furthermore, some older homes may contain vermiculite insulation, which could be contaminated with asbestos. It is essential to have a professional evaluation before any retrofit. A qualified contractor will check for these issues and recommend solutions like vapor barriers and safe removal if necessary.
